Scott Thomas

<p><strong>SCOTT THOMAS</strong></p><p>Community Impact Manager</p><p>Scott is a reliable and experienced community builder and affordable housing advocate.</p><p>​</p><p>Scott attended the University of California at Santa Cruz from 2015-2019 graduating from Merrill College with a B.A. in Philosophy. Since graduating from school, Scott has been a resident of Santa Cruz working for the Boys &amp; Girls Clubs of Santa Cruz County and two Santa Cruz non-profit housing providers: Mercy Housing of the Santa Cruz &amp; San Jose region and MJ Housing and Services at Mission Gardens Apartments. He enjoyed serving Santa Cruz families to help them thrive independently in their safe, affordable, and healthy homes.</p><p>​</p><p>Originally, Scott was raised in Washington D.C. and is the oldest of three children. Outside of work, Scott sits on the Santa Cruz Police Chief’s Advisory Committee and has volunteered with the Center for Public Philosophy, Meals on Wheels and The Ronald McDonald House. In his spare time, Scott will play golf or some sort of racket sport, enjoy the Santa Cruz water and travel to new countries.
